Transaction 8595904c8ba7c579512e88f3da411629bd470554800fcf58e429fd9f137ef993

block
63b9ca5cbadab0b88d692ecce4f237160c8edb2ddd687cadb8396a301b858201

2 Inputs

2 Outputs